My dad broke the 5th gear mainshaft and needs to replace it. I've read you can remove & replace the mainshaft without removing the transmission but I'm having no luck. I've disassembled an old transmission (removed all gears) to tell him how to do it but can't remove the mainshaft from my old transmission. :mad: I live in Alaska and he's in Minnesota so I can't help other than how to do it if I can figure it out. What am I doing wrong? :confused:
 
From looking at a 99 FSM, (NV4500 5 speed) it looks like the input shaft has to be removed first and of course the transmission cover then the output shaft with gearing can be lifted out as an assembly. bg
 
If it was a simple fifth gear replacement, leave the transmission in the truck if you want.



But if you need to replace the mainshaft, yank the transmission out.

If you're replacing the gear, nut, or both it can be done in the truck. If you're replacing the mainshaft the entire top half of the transmission must be disassembled and it WILL NOT happen without removing it from the truck.
